Monday Morning Wrapup: Armstrong races Ojai’s Lemire memorial
The second annual Garrett Lemire Memorial Grand Prix in Ojai, California, got a little extra star power on Sunday courtesy of a visit by six-time Tour de France champ Lance Armstrong and his companion Sheryl Crow.
According to the Ventura County Star, (requires registration) Armstrong glided up to the line shortly before the start of the 90-minute pro men’s criterium.
He apparently heard about the race from an old buddy, Dave Lettieri, the former manager of the Chevrolet-L.A. Sheriff’s team, now owner of FasTrack Bicycles in nearby Santa Barbara.
And while, like his Roubaix-bound teammate George Hincapie, he would not win – that honor went to Harm Jansen (Helen’s-RPM), while Laura Van Gilder (Quark) won the women’s race – Armstrong did add a little intensity to his day’s training and managed to finish a respectable 15th.
The race is held in memory of Garrett Lemire, the late Ojai resident and racer, who died in a collision with a car while participating in the 2003 Tucson Bicycle Classic. After Lemire’s death, his friends and family created the Garrett Lemire Memorial Foundation, a non-profit organization working in the local school system to educate students about cycling safety, fitness, bicycle maintenance and the sport. Foundation funds also go toward insuring that the race is a success and a fun family event.
